Key Findings
- Triglyceride Reduction: A substantial number of clinical trials indicate that fish oil can effectively lower triglyceride levels by approximately 20-50% in various populations.
- Lipid Profile Improvement: Fish oil may help improve overall cholesterol profiles, increasing HDL (good cholesterol) while having a neutral or beneficial effect on LDL (bad cholesterol).
- Cardiovascular Benefits: Regular consumption of omega-3 fatty acids is linked with a lower risk of heart disease, according to several large observational studies.
Study Methodology
The majority of studies examining fish oil’s impact on cholesterol utilize randomized controlled trials (RCTs), which are the gold standard in clinical research. Participants are often given either fish oil supplements or a placebo, and their lipid levels are monitored over time to gauge the effectiveness of the intervention. Meta-analysis of multiple trials has also been used to synthesize findings across diverse populations.

Historical Background
The therapeutic properties of fish oil date back to ancient civilizations. Various cultures recognized the benefits of fish consumption for optimal health, yet scientific validation emerged much later. In the late 20th century, researchers began to systematically investigate the heart-healthy properties of omega-3s, triggering a considerable shift in dietary recommendations.
Current Trends in the Field
Today, fish oil is not only available through dietary sources like salmon or mackerel but has also exploded in the supplement market. With sustainability concerns prompting shifts in fishing practices, many consumers now opt for plant-based omega-3 alternatives sourced from algae. This trend signifies a broader awareness of health impacts and sustainability, illustrating a growing desire for holistic, responsible approaches to health management.
